Detailed Description
Dive into the extended narrative that explains the scientific background, objectives, and procedures in greater depth.
2. Data acquisition from medical record including
* demographic / disease-associated factors
* details of treatment, and its results
* complications during treatment
* genetic data
* survival outcome (upto 30 years)
3. Accumulation of data for 30 years
4. Use of data for other retrospective analysis (including Asan Medical center Cell Banking basic data)
